How Deep Should A Chicken Nesting Box Be. This size is suitable for almost all breeds of chickens, but should be altered if you find too many hens brooding in one box or damages to eggs like cracking or the eating of eggs by the birds. This height provides a sense of security for your chickens, encouraging use. The standard size nesting box is 12 inches wide x 12 inches deep x 12 inches high. As a general guideline, an individual nest box is usually recommended to be 12 inches (wide) x 12 inches (deep) x 12 inches (high). Chickens will spend, on average, 25 minutes sat in the nestbox when laying an egg. A standard nesting box good for most chickens will be about a foot wide, a foot deep, and a little over a foot tall, about 14 inches (in centimeters that’s 30 wide, 30 tall, and35 deep). In most instances, a chicken nesting box should be elevated approximately 18 to 24 inches from the floor. Does each hen need a nesting box? How many nesting boxes per chicken? In addition, a front lip of around 1 to 2 inches will prevent eggs from being kicked out of the nest. Bantams can nest comfortably in a slightly smaller box, but bigger breeds will need a bigger one. The standard size of a chicken nesting box is twelve inches long by twelve inches wide. This provides enough space for a moderately sized individual hen to lay comfortably without feeling cramped.
